Saw something on fons and porter about making your own 'tilted template' . . . I have a couple of their magazines, I wonder if it is one that I have. I'll go look, but . .

You draw a big square and measure in a small amount, and mark a dot, and a larger amount, and mark a dot. You do this for all four sides. Then you connect a dot from one side to a dot on the next side. If you look at tartan's picture, this crazy description will make a little bit of sense!
